5 Tips For Selling Your Home Quickly

24 March 2016
 Categories: Real Estate, Blog


Selling your home can be a long, stressful process. However, the sooner you sell it, the sooner you can be relieved of that stress and move into the new home that you have been dreaming about. In order to sell your home quickly, you want to attract more home buyers. The more home buyers you attract, the more offers you will receive and the more likely it is that you will receive the offer you have been hoping for. Here are five tips for selling your home quickly:

  1. Show Off Storage Space: All of your closets should be emptied of most of the stuff that is in there. When buyers come to tour your home, they are going to be looking at how much storage space they will have. If the closets looked packed with stuff, it can turn off a home buyer. They want to see that the storage space has the potential to be organized and still be able to hold a number of things. 
  2. Increase the Lighting: The more light in your space, the more attractive your home is going to look to home buyers. You should remove the drapes you have on windows, wash the windows, and change the lightbulbs to a higher wattage. 
  3. Hire the Right Broker: The right broker is going to get your home sold more quickly. A broker that utilizes technology to increase the number of home buyers seeing your home and a home broker that is keeping track of the competitive prices in the neighborhood is a broker that is going to help sell your home quickly. When you go to hire a broker, ask what technology apps and services they use to do this. 
  4. Utilize a Pet Hotel: If you have pets, don't have them in the home while buyers are taking a look at it. This can distract them from the attractiveness of the home, especially if they are not pet lovers or if they are allergic to pets. This will just make them want to leave the home quickly before they really get a chance to look around. Whenever you are going to have buyers looking at your home, take your pet or pets to a pet hotel. 
  5. Focus on the Kitchen: The kitchen is the one of the most important parts of a home to buyers. If the kitchen is outdated, the buyer will either not be interested in your home or they will offer far less than your asking price. If you have outdated counters or cabinets, be sure to have them replaced. This will definitely pay off in the end. 

When you utilize these five tips for selling your home, you can be sure that you will get it sold more quickly.
